A remeasurement of the resonance near E/sub cm/ = 3.77 GeV in the ee− annihilation is presented. The properties of the resonance are used to deduce branching fractions of charmed mesons into hadronic final states. Several previously unseen decay modes are reported. Decays into Cabibbo suppressed final states are observed. The inclusive properties of D meson decays are studied, including strangeness and charged particle multiplicity. The semileptonic branching fractions for D° and D/sup -+/ are measured, providing a determination of the relative lifetimes of these particles.

Charmed meson production through two body processes in ee− annihilation is discussed. Evidence for states of charm excitation beyond the D* is obtained through an analysis of the recoil spectrum against D's produced at Ecm = 4.415 GeV. Direct observation of the reaction D* .-->. .pi.+D° in SPEAR data taken at Ecm exceeding 5 GeV is discussed. This reaction provides an extremely accurate determination of the D*+, D° mass difference (M/sub D*/sup +// -- M/sub D°/ = 145.3 +- 0.5 MeV/c2) and a new upper limit on D° -- anti D° mixing effects. The results of fits to the D°, D/sup +/ recoil spectrum are discussed. These fits provide considerable information on the masses, production mechanisms, and decays of charmed mesons. This is followed by a brief presentation of the known cross sections for charmed meson production and decay and an analysis of possible resonant structure in the decay products of the D° and D/sup +/. Lastly, a bubble chamber D° candidate submitted by Hagopian et al., of Florida State University is discussed.

Compelling evidence is presented for the production of the lying (D°, D) isodoublet of charmed mesons by ee− annihilation. A study of the recoil mass spectra against these mesons reveals the presence of more massive charmed states, the D*° and D*+, produced in association with the D isodoublet. Mass values and upper limits on the width of the D and D* are established, and the branching fractions for several D* decay modes are obtained. An analysis of the production and decay angular distributions shows that the D is probably a pseudoscalar state and the D* is probably a vector. Finally, upper limits are obtained for D°-antiD° mixing.

Results on charmed meson production and decay are presented from the Mark III at SPEAR. F anti F* associated production is observed allowing a direct measurement of the F* mass. A search for the decay D .-->. .mu.nu/sub .mu./ in the recoil of hadronically tagged D/sup + -/ decays provides a stringent limit on the pseudoscalar decay constant f/sub D/. New results on D° anti D° mixing from semileptonic D° decays and evidence for a nonresonant component in D/sub e4/ decays are also presented.

We report recent results on charmed meson decays, obtained using the Mark III detector at SPEAR. The first topic discussed is the observation of ee− .-->. D/sub s/D/sub s/* at .sqrt.s = 4.14 GeV. The D/sub s/* is detected as a peak in the mass distribution recoiling from D/sub s//sup + -/ .-->. phi.pi./sup + -/. The mass of the D/sub s/* is found to be (2109.3 +- 2.1 +- 3.1)MeV/c2, yielding a D/sub s/*-D/sub s/ mass difference of (137.9 +- 2.1 +- 4.3) MeV/c2. The production cross section times branching ratio is also measured. Next, a search for the decay D .-->. .mu.+nu/sub .mu./ is described. A preliminary upper limit (90% CL) on B(D+ .-->. .mu.+nu/sub .mu./) of 8.4 x 10−4 is obtained, corresponding to an upper limit on the decay constant f/sub D/ of 340 MeV/c2.
